Villain is 39/5 after only 25 hands
Line check?
Full Tilt No-Limit Hold'em, $0.25 BB (9 handed) Full-Tilt Converter Tool from FlopTurnRiver.com (Format: FlopTurnRiver)
UTG+1 ($29.15)
MP1 ($25.65)
MP2 ($24.50)
MP3 ($25.25)
CO ($24)
Button ($27.70)
SB ($5.70)
Hero ($26.55)
UTG ($26.20)
Preflop: Hero is BB with J , J .
4 folds, MP3 calls $0.25, 3 folds, Hero raises to $1.5, MP3 calls $1.
Flop: ($2.85) 9 , 2 , 5 (2 players)
Hero bets $2, MP3 raises to $8.6, Hero calls $6.60.
Turn: ($20.05) 3 (2 players)
Hero checks, MP3 checks.
River: ($20.05) 2 (2 players)
Hero checks, MP3 bets $2.5, Hero raises to $10

sick 
I probably shove flop, flopped flushes are unlikely and ppl love to bluff one-suit flops.
as played, your river c/r doesnt make any sense. either lead for 13 or c/c, I can´t see what your representing with that c/r.

depends on villian. If hes raising only sets and better we´re obv not getting it in with one pair, but when there´s the naked Ad in his range and some stupidly overplayed A9 we probably should.
I just see flop raises on one-suit boards to be very suspicious. like I said, donks love to bluff these flops and his raise size suggests its not a value raise. He wants u to fold, which kinda polarizes his range to air/draw and weak one pair hands, who don´t want to see another diamond/overcard falling
